The Physics (Condensed Matter Physics) study plan at Umm Al-Qura University is an accredited master programme spanning about 2 years (4 academic levels), requiring 48 credit hours across 15 courses of required and elective study. The table below lists the courses and their credit hours for each level.

Level 1 12 credits

Code Course Credits
PHY6028 Classical Mechanics 3
PHY6029 Electrodynamics 3
PHY6031 Theoretical Tools For Physics 3
PHY6004 Quantum Mechanics I 3

Level 2 12 credits

Code Course Credits
PHY6034 Physics Simulations And Modelling 3
PHY6035 Research Methodology And Ethics 3
PHY6005 Statistical Physics 3
PHY6011 Quantum Mechanics Ii 3

Level 3 18 credits

Code Course Credits
PHY6014 Advanced Solid State Physics 3
PHY6013 Semiconductor Physics 3
PHY6112 Characterization Techniques 3
PHY6015 Synthesis And Preparations Of Materials 3
PHY6017 Advanced Nanoscience 3
PHY6019 Advanced Optics 3

Level 4 6 credits

Code Course Credits
PHY6097 Master'S Capstone Research Project 6
